Developer Resources

Code Matters

You Want an Application Programming Interface (API) That Handles Your Online Payment Requirements Seamlessly

We Know. We Get It.

Accepting payments online can get complex, the code shouldn't be. This is why we’ve designed our payment API to be as intuitive as possible — whether you’re a novice or an experienced programmer. At BluePay we offer three separate ways to integrate secure payment technology into your platform.

Let’s get started.

Where you begin depends on what you need. Pick the option that’s right for you, and we'll take you through each step of the way (our 2016 Silver Stevie® award-winning technical team is here to help if you ever get stuck).

After you figure out what you need, we'll support you through testing, complete with a dedicated sandbox account that allows you to do dry runs with your API payment processing system. BluePay is recognized for excellence in data quality standards, having received the MasterCard Data Integrity Compliance Program Award three years in a row (2014, 2015, 2016).

We’ll also help you activate your account once you’re ready to take your payment system live.

Request a Sandbox Account   Learn More About Bluepay

Command Line Module

Want to give us a try? Copy and paste this code into a command line. Our platform is designed and built to handle transactions your way. Whether it’s handling payments through a simple command line application or integration into your ERP system, we’ve got you covered.


Please be advised that the sample code is simply that – a sample. Modification may be necessary to achieve the desired results. BluePay does not guarantee or warrant success in implementing the sample code on your development platform or in your own configuration.

Additional features not demonstrated in the sample are available. In order to maximize the performance of BluePay’s payment processing solutions and ensure the most accurate transaction data, we recommend that you review the full API documentation.

Sandbox accounts for testing are available by request.


Get notifications on BluePay Gateway and BlueView Merchant Portal operational status.

Can’t find what you’re
looking for? We can help.

Contact 800-350-2684 for Integration Support.

Canadian Customers

Please contact
855-812-5191 to get access to the applicable integration modules.

An Award-Winning Integrated payment Provider
  • Microsoft Gold Partner Badge
  • 2018 American Business Awards Gold Stevie® Winner Badge for Best Payment and Electronic Commerce Solution
  • 2018 CNP Awards Customer Choice Winner Badge for Best E-Commerce Platform/Gateway
  • Best in Biz Awards 2018 Silver Winner Badge for Business Development Department of the Year
  • TSG Gateway Awards 2019 BluePay
BluePay Processing, LLC is a registered ISO of Wells Fargo Bank, N.A., Concord, CA, 94524 U.S.A.
BluePay Canada ULC, is a Registered ISO/MSP of Peoples Trust Company, Vancouver, Canada.